Measures whether the organization is built to last: how many months its reserves would cover expenses (3+ months earns an A-range score, but hoarding 5+ years of budget is capped) and whether it runs a surplus or a deficit. For Jack W Thompson Foundation: 156 mo reserves · -6% margin earns a B+ on this criterion. See the exact thresholds →

|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net assets | Total assets | Form |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| $20,369▲36.3% | $21,584▲30.1% | $280,250▼0.4% | $280,250▼0.4% | 990PF |
| 2023 | $14,949▲95.8% | $16,586▲14.5% | $281,466▼0.1% | $281,466▼0.1% | 990PF |
| 2022 | $7,633▼56.4% | $14,483▼3.2% | $281,831▼2.4% | $281,831▼2.4% | 990PF |
| 2021 | $17,490▼36.8% | $14,964▼2.1% | $288,774▲0.9% | $288,774▲0.9% | 990PF |
| 2020 | $27,657▲8.5% | $15,282▼7.5% | $286,323▲4.5% | $286,323▲4.5% | 990PF |
| 2019 | $25,486▼25.1% | $16,526▲6.6% | $273,936▲3.4% | $273,936▲3.4% | 990PF |
| 2018 | $34,014▲86.3% | $15,503▼8.7% | $264,989▲7.5% | $264,989▲7.5% | 990PF |
| 2017 | $18,253 | $16,988 | $246,554 | $246,554 | 990PF |
